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

An oven may include a cooking chamber, a user interface, a first energy source, a second energy source and a cooking controller. The cooking chamber may be configured to receive a food product. The user interface may be configured to display information associated with processes employed for cooking the food product. The first energy source may provide primary heating of the food product placed in the cooking chamber. The second energy source may provide browning for the food product. The cooking controller may be operably coupled to the first and second energy sources. The cooking controller may include processing circuitry configured to enable an operator to make a browning control selection via the user interface by providing operator instructions to a selected control console rendered at the user interface. The selected control console may be selected based on a cooking mode of the oven. The browning control selection may provide control parameters to direct application of heat to the food product via the second energy source.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

That which is claimed: 1. A cooking controller for use in an oven, the oven including a first energy source providing primary heating of a food product placed in the oven and a second energy source providing browning for the food product, the cooking controller operably coupled to the first and second energy sources and comprising processing circuitry configured to enable an operator to make a browning control selection via a user interface of the oven by providing operator instructions to a control console rendered at the user interface, wherein the browning control selection provides control parameters, which adjust application of heat via either or both of the first and second energy sources, to direct the application of heat to the food product via the second energy source, wherein the control console is one of a plurality of different control console screens presented to the operator via the user interface that is selected based on a cooking mode of the oven, and wherein the cooking mode is one of a first mode in which the operator is enabled to select multiple ones of the control parameters including air temperature, air speed and time, and a second mode in which the operator is enabled to select a browning level and the air temperature, air speed and time are automatically determined based on the browning level selected. 2. The cooking controller of claim 1 , wherein the second mode further enables the operator to select an adjustment to at least one of the control parameters and at least another one of the control parameters is automatically adjusted to provide the browning level selected based on the adjustment. 3. The cooking controller of claim 2 , wherein information associated with the cooking mode is displayed on one portion of the control console and information associated with enabling selection of the control parameters is displayed on another portion of the control console. 4. The cooking controller of claim 1 , wherein the processing circuitry is configured to determine the control parameters based at least in part on initial condition information entered by the operator, the initial condition information including a food type, initial food product state, desired final food product state, number of portions, size of portions, or location. 5. The cooking controller of claim 1 , wherein the cooking mode is a mode in which the operator is enabled to select one or more of air temperature, air speed and time for application of the corresponding air temperature and speed using selectors that correspond to each respective one of a defined air temperature range, a defined air speed range, and a time scale. 6. The cooking controller of claim 1 , wherein the control parameters include one or more of air temperature, air speed and time for applying heated air to the food product, and wherein the processing circuitry is configured to determine an adjustment for at least one of the control parameters, in response to adjustment of another one of the control parameters, when still another of the control parameters is maintained constant. 7. The cooking controller of claim 1 , wherein the control parameters include one or more of a browning level, air temperature, air speed and time for applying heated air to the food product, and wherein the processing circuitry is configured to determine an adjustment for at least one of the air temperature, the air speed and the time, in response to adjustment of another one of the air temperature, the air speed and the time, when the browning level is maintained constant. 8. The cooking controller of claim 1 , wherein the control parameters include a browning level and wherein the processing circuitry is configured to access data tables to determine a corresponding air speed, air temperature and browning time for the selected browning level based on initial conditions entered by the operator. 9. The cooking controller of claim 1 , wherein the control console enables the operator to define when to apply energy via the second energy source relative to application of energy via the first energy source. 10. The cooking controller of claim 1 , wherein the browning control selection is entered via a touch screen display. 11. An oven comprising: a cooking chamber configured to receive a food product; a user interface configured to display information associated with processes employed for cooking the food product; a first energy source providing primary heating of the food product placed in the cooking chamber; a second energy source providing browning for the food product; and a cooking controller operably coupled to the first and second energy sources, the cooking controller including processing circuitry configured to enable an operator to make a browning control selection via the user interface by providing operator instructions to a control console rendered at the user interface, wherein the control console is one of a plurality of different control console screens presented to the operator via the user interface that is selected based on a cooking mode of the oven, wherein the browning control selection provides control parameters, which adjust application of heat via either or both of the first and second energy sources, to direct the application of heat to the food product via the second energy source, and wherein the cooking mode is one of a first mode in which the operator is enabled to select multiple ones of the control parameters including air temperature, air speed and time, and a second mode in which the operator is enabled to select a browning level and the air temperature, air speed and time are automatically determined based on the browning level selected. 12. The oven of claim 11 , wherein the second mode further enables the operator to select an adjustment to at least one of the control parameters and at least another one of the control parameters is automatically adjusted to provide the browning level selected based on the adjustment. 13. The oven of claim 11 , wherein information associated with the cooking mode is displayed on one portion of the control console and information associated with enabling selection of the control parameters is displayed on another portion of the control console. 14. The oven of claim 11 , wherein the processing circuitry is configured to determine the control parameters based at least in part on initial condition information entered by the operator, the initial condition information including a food type, initial food product state, desired final food product state, number of portions, size of portions, or location. 15. The oven of claim 11 , wherein the cooking mode is a mode in which the operator is enabled to select one or more of air temperature, air speed and time for application of the corresponding air temperature and speed using selectors that correspond to each respective one of a defined air temperature range, a defined air speed range, and a time scale. 16. The oven of claim 11 , wherein the control parameters include one or more of air temperature, air speed and time for applying heated air to the food product, and wherein the processing circuitry is configured to determine an adjustment for at least one of the control parameters, in response to adjustment of another one of the control parameters, when still another of the control parameters is maintained constant. 17.
